  7. @@ZeroPingNZ I'm actually able to stretch my fingers to reach the 15th fret. so I keep my 1st finger on the 10th, 2nd on the 12th and I use my pinkie to slide between the 14th and 15th fret or I just use my ring finger depending on the setup. When trying the string skip I found the easiest way might be to try keeping the 2nd finger on the 10th fret and sliding the 1st finger behind your 2nd to play the 9th and 10th fret while using the pinkie to play the 12th fret. For now I recommend playing songs with suspended chords to help with flexibility. Sus chords use 3 fingers and go up 2 frets on each string. Example: e|-------------------------------------------------------------------| B|-------------------------------------------------------------------| G|-------------------------------9-----------7----------------------| D|------6----------11-----------7-----------5----------------------| A|------4-----------9-----------5-----------3----------------------| E|------2-----------7-----------------------------------------------| If you'd like I can recommend some songs that will help you get used to stretching your fingers. It'll hurt but it's the best way to get your hand adjusted to making those moves. For now the best example that comes to mind is "every breath you take - police". It might be a bit hard for you but you should at least practice it so you can get used to the hand shape.
  8. You should keep practicing until you can improve the flexibility and dexterity of your hand. However, you can bypass it in the mean time by using the g string to play the 14th and 15th frets. I put a tab example below like how you would play the picture above. The 14th fret on D is the same as the 9th fret on G and the 15th fret on D is the same as the 10th fret on G. e|---------------------------------------------------------------| B|---------------------------------------------------------------| G|-------------------9--------------------9---------10---------| D|-------12---------x---------12--------x----------x----------| A|-------10--------10--------10--------10--------10---------| E|---------------------------------------------------------------| Nvm, just saw one of your more recent posts and saw that you already knew to skip a string. It'll definitely be easier on the hand but it might also be harder in a different way. Just experiment and see what works best for you.
